Holmium-YAG Laser
Cut the Fiber’s Tip MORE Often if :
- High Energy
- Short Pulse Duration
- Hard Stone
Take HM: Cut 1 cm every 8-10 000 J !
Holmium-YAG Laser
Fragments Low Frequency : 4-5 Hz &
High Energy : 1-2 J
Short Pulse : 200
Power : 4-10 W
High Frequency: 15-20Hz
Low Energy : 0,3-0,5 J
Long Pulse : 800
Power : 4,5-10 W
DUST-Vaporizat°
Kronenberg & Traxer
WJUrol 2013
